UK Digital Reporter | Remote – Freelance

eScribers is a leading provider of reporting and transcription services, seeking freelance digital reporters to join their UK team. Candidates will attend hearings to record and log proceedings.

Skills

  • Intermediate technical IT/AV troubleshooting skills
  • Good keyboard skills
  • Confident Microsoft Windows and Word user
  • Attention to detail
  • Excellent written and verbal communication

Responsibilities

  • Transporting and setting up digital recording equipment
  • Managing the recording and logging of events
  • Communicating effectively with colleagues and clients
  • Building relationships with clients and venues
  • Providing high level of customer service

Benefits

  • Competitive daily rates
  • Freelancer contract
  • Flexible schedule

How does the onboarding process work for a Digital Reporter at eScribers?

The onboarding process for a Digital Reporter at eScribers involves several steps including an initial aptitude test, a telephone or Microsoft Teams interview, and documentation submission. Candidates will need to complete required paperwork and undergo a BPSS, which includes a Criminal Records Check, at their own expense. Candidates will also be trained in using eScribers’ equipment and software.

Can I work remotely as a Digital Reporter at eScribers, and what are the travel requirements?

Yes, you can work remotely as a Digital Reporter at eScribers, although you will need to attend hearings either in person or remotely. Candidates should be available to travel within the London area, with the possibility of further travel and overnight stays, particularly for court proceedings that may require it.
